Beja District
The Beja District is located in southern Portugal. The district capital is the city of Beja. It is the largest district of the country by area, constituting around 11% of Portuguese territory. It borders Spain.
Municipalities
The district is composed of 14 municipalities:- Aljustrel
- Almodôvar
- Alvito
- Barrancos
- Beja
- Castro Verde
- Cuba
- Ferreira do Alentejo
- Mértola
- Moura
- Odemira
- Ourique
- Serpa
- Vidigueira
